The Essence of Watercolor Blue and White Boho Patterns
Watercolor Blue and White Boho Patterns are characterized by their soft, flowing lines and subtle color palette. The use of blue and white creates a calming effect, often evoking feelings of serenity and simplicity. These patterns are inspired by traditional folk art, making them a popular choice among designers and crafters looking to infuse their work with a sense of history and authenticity.
What sets these patterns apart is their versatility. Whether you're working on a scrapbook, a DIY project, or simply looking to decorate your home, these designs can be adapted to fit a wide range of styles and purposes. The gentle hues of blue and white provide a versatile backdrop that can easily complement other colors and textures in your space.
